Was genau ist eine python while-schleife und wie funktioniert das?

... komplette Frage anzeigen

2 Antworten

Eine Schleife ist grundsätzlich immer ein Werkzeug um einen bestimmten Code Block häufiger zu wiederholen.
In den meisten Programmiersprachen (so auch in Python) gibt es zwei Arten von Schleifen:

for-Schleifen und while-Schleifen.

for-Schleifen werden meist genutzt um die Anzahl der Wiederholungen festzulegen oder um ein Feld o.ä. durchzugehen.

while-Schleifen werden genutzt wenn die Anzahl an Wiederholungen nicht feststeht sondern solange wiederholt werden soll, solange eine bestimmte Bedingung erfüllt wird.

Details zur Schleife bei Python findest du hier: http://www.python-kurs.eu/schleifen.php


Antwort bewerten Vielen Dank für Deine Bewertung
Kommentar von Stylerto
19.09.2016, 18:42

Danke:)

0

TurabbIT hat schon eine sehr gute Antwort geliefert.

Um alle Zahlen von 3 bis 30 auszugeben nimmt man eher eine for als eine while Schleife. Hier ein grober Beispielcode:

for (i=3; i<=30; i++){ printf(i);}

Das ist zwar C, dürfte in Python aber sehr ähnlich sein.

Antwort bewerten Vielen Dank für Deine Bewertung
Kommentar von TheBassHead
19.09.2016, 18:36

Nur zur Ergänzung in Python:

for i in range(3,31):
 print(i)
2
Kommentar von Stylerto
19.09.2016, 18:41

Danke:)

0